Transaction ccbb43106520576b356873cef0f7a37a95f275a1b5c03fc950e1373c0b2cb988
1 Input
1 Output
-
ccbb43106520576b356873cef0f7a37a95f275a1b5c03fc950e1373c0b2cb988:0
- value
- 1704426
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bf9e4b5a1c57981f818d6e6817915648b2145127cf7ea4a83207fc070eb1bdd3
- address
- bc1ph70ykksu27vplqvdde5p0y2kfzepg5f8eal2f2pjql7qwr43hhfs8gka9e